Language and Religion
The official language is Arabic, while English and French is widely understood by the well-educated.
Value System and Relationships
The country scores high on the power distance and uncertainty avoidance index, while lower on the individualism index. Remember the five pillars of Islam: Shahada (profession of faith); Salah (prayers); Zakat (alms for the poor); Ramadan (fasting); and Hajj (pilgrimage to Mecca).
Tips When Doing Business
Egypt is one of the most westernized nations in the Middle East. The workweek runs from Saturday through Wednesday, and it is recommended to avoid business travel to Egypt during Ramadan. The greatest hazard to foreign visitors is the chaotic traffic, especially in the larger cities.
